Array Configuration Schedule
The SMA
configuration schedule is driven primarily by a few factors:
- the relative numbers of requests for different configurations in
approved observing proposals, including Large Scale and Key Projects
- the right ascension distribution of approved observing targets in
different configurations, including Large Scale and Key Projects
- the availability of antennas, subject to maintenace and increasingly
upgrades (such as new cryo systems and site infrastructure) continuing
into 2025
The array configuration flow for 2024B is:
Compact --> Subcompact --> Compact --> Extended --> Very Extended* --> Compact

*NOTE: SMA infrastructure supporting the very extended array suffered
significant storm damage in August 2024 (including road washouts and exposed
utility and communication lines), affecting the two pads on the western arm of
the very extended configuration. While very extended had been scheduled for April,
the damage has not been repaired and we must sadly skip very extended in 2025A.
Reconfiguration of the array typically requires 2 to 3 days, including
antenna moves and recalibration. Schedule is subject to change.
